Soekarno Hatta Airport Now Have Tourist Information Center

State-owned operator Angkasa Pura II, Tourism Ministry and Transportation Ministry have launched Tourist Information Center at Terminal 3 of Soekarno Hatta International Airport.
TIC services that have been operating since June 19 will serve to promote Indonesian tourism. “In order to achieve the full-year target of tourist arrivals,” Angkasa Pura II president director Muhammad Awaluddin said today in a written statement.
Awaluddin said that Terminal 3 will serve international flights which allow TIC to promote Indonesia’s tourist destinations.
Promotional contents at the TIC are a wide range of tourist destinations in Indonesia prepared by Tourism Ministry, particularly in relation to the branding ‘Wonderful Indonesia’ and ‘Pesona Indonesia’ (Indonesian Charm).
The TIC will also enrich Terminal 3 digital contents. Angkasa Pura II is committed to turning Soekarno Hatta into a digital airport in line with the company’s vision of becoming the best smart connected airport operator in the region.
Tourism Minister Arif Yahya expects TIC in Terminal 3 to become some kind of tourism supermall. Meaning that tourists may get information on tourist attractions, transportation, accommodation, etc. which can be accessed immediately by making reservations and paying for the best tourism experience.
Angkasa Pura II and Tourism Ministry are committed to collaborating for the development of tourism sector. That includes enhancing international flight connectivity in all airports operated by the company, including Soekarno Hatta.
